IRS Enrolled Agent

Federally licensed tax practitioners who specialize in tax matters and have unlimited rights to represent taxpayers before the IRS in all 50 states.

Self-employed clients with unfiled returns

Many clients arrive after several years of unfiled returns and IRS collection pressure. We file the missing returns, establish compliance, then negotiate a resolution the client can actually afford. Common path: bring the file current, then pursue installment, partial pay, or Offer in Compromise depending on the numbers.

Wage garnishment release

Active wage garnishment is one of the most stressful collection actions the IRS uses. With a Power of Attorney on file, we can request release once a resolution is in motion. Speed matters: every paycheck affected is real money out the door.

Penalty abatement for first-time offenders

Failure-to-file and failure-to-pay penalties compound quickly. For clients with an otherwise clean compliance history, we pursue First-Time Penalty Abatement and reasonable-cause arguments to remove penalties from the balance owed.
